The Freedom of Information Law ("FOIL") provides the public with the right to access certain government records. These requests are governed by New York State's \u201cFreedom of Information Law\u201d (Sections 84-90 of the Public Officers Law).

FOIL stands for Freedom of Information laws, which are in place so citizens can have access to information about their governments, schools, taxes and much more. Researching this information can give you insight into how your city or town works and how money is spent.
If you wish, you can use our FOIL Request Form. or using the City's Open Records portal. You may also submit your request by mail addressed to: FOIL Officer, NYC Commission on Human Rights, 22 Reade Street, New York, NY 10007.
You can request a copy of a Verification of Incident by submitting your request online or by mail. The form is available for download, or can be picked up at any police precinct, Housing Bureau public service area, or Transit Bureau district.

You may request a Suffolk County Criminal Records Search for yourself or someone else through the Suffolk Police Department's Central Records (631 852-6015).
How to Request Office of the State Comptroller (OSC) Records Under FOIL Email: FOIL@osc.ny.gov. Mail: Records Access Office. ... Fax: 518-473-8940. In Person: Written requests may be submitted in person at OSC's main office at 110 State Street in Albany, New York, between 9:00 a.m. and 5:00 p.m. on weekdays.
